The 18th annual SABA toolbox competition

By CRM staff

Toronto, Ontario – April 23, 2019 – Twenty young auto repair students gathered to Saskatchewan Polytechnic for the 18th annual SABA toolbox competition. 

The Sask. Polytech pre-employment students had two hours to repair, and cold fill a predetermined dent in a mock panel which was later judged upon the techniques used to finish each repair. 

The judges were members of the industry including, Novakoski Paint and Body’s Murray Wiedermeyer, Parr Autobody’s Gary Kotzer and Rob Keet from Speedy Collision in Saskatchewan. 

For this year’s competition the winner, Sam Olson received a “Jet” toolbox worth $2,300 and Breanna Ratt took home the second-place prize, a hammer dolly set from “Martin tools.”

The event was sponsored by Eric Knogler and Darryl Tomyn from Sutherland Automotive and Tom Bissonnette representing SABA.
